It absolutely was very easy to drop off the baggage as we arrived early each morning and be able to consider off to go discover.|Exploring YOLO Galmaetgil ??YOLO Route 5 Image taken by Min Jae LeeBusan's Galmaetgil Trails are beloved mountaineering routes that showcase the city's normal assets, featuring lengthy walks along beach locations and gentle climbs up mountain slopes. The routes known as YOLO Galmaetgil are Primarily well known. These routes let hikers experience quaint villages, historic sites plus much more.YOLO has two sources of inspiration. To start with, from "You merely Dwell when," the acronym that describes the frame of mind that because existence is short, it should be savored; second, within the phrase "come in this article" as pronounced in the nearby dialect. Taken jointly, YOLO is an invite for site visitors to encounter the joie de vivre locals have: Arrive at Busan and luxuriate in existence. ?��?�?YOLO Route 5Busan is the place the mountains fulfill the sea, but couple places showcase that splendor like YOLO Galmaetgil Route five. This beautiful 4.five-kilometer path, also called the Igidae Coastal Walkway, winds alongside rocky cliffs and gives uninterrupted sights from the ocean.Starting from Oryukdo Ferry Dock and ending at Dongsaengmal Path, the path is carved into historic volcanic rock, fashioned by lava above eighty million many years in the past.|Given that the city navigated the twin legacies of colonial modernization and resistance, the encounters with the residents for the duration of this period became a formative chapter in Busan?�s evolution.}
